GOOG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2015 in Review

1,771 of the 3,583 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Alphabet (Google) Class C (GOOG) for Q3 2015, worth a combined $278B — up 11% from $251B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 239 funds closed out of GOOG and 143 opened new positions — a net loss of 96 holders — while 795 trimmed existing stakes and 698 added.

The largest buyer was Bank of America, adding an estimated $943M. The largest seller was JP Morgan Chase, cutting an estimated $1.98B.
